J&K's Doodhpathri Reopens For Tourists, Livelihood Restored After 10 Months

Doodhpathri, a picturesque tourist destination in Jammu and Kashmir's Budgam district, has reopened to visitors after a prolonged closure of ten months due to adverse conditions. The reopening has brought a sense of relief and optimism to local businesses, particularly for those reliant on tourism. Reyaz Ahmad, a local horse ride operator, expressed his joy at welcoming tourists back, marking the beginning of a much-needed revival of economic activities in the area. The region, known for its lush meadows and stunning landscapes, attracts visitors seeking both adventure and tranquility. The long hiatus had severely impacted the livelihoods of many residents, prompting calls for support and intervention from local authorities. As tourism gradually picks up, local businesses are hopeful for a robust recovery, which is crucial for sustaining the community’s economy. The reopening of Doodhpathri is seen not just as a return to normalcy but as a vital step towards restoring the vibrant culture of tourism that the region is known for, underscoring the importance of Doodhpathri as a key destination in Jammu and Kashmir's tourism landscape.
